Output d3fa6e691bc5ff59e173ab426e3f2cfcec15757b921f2f76ba67be7d0cc16287:18

value
106788957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 589164636402c22d216f44055ecca8d2394ee152 OP_EQUALVERIFY OP_CHECKSIG
address
195JduSeGSuccZrfdgBFPy9cpaAcePaEkp
transaction
d3fa6e691bc5ff59e173ab426e3f2cfcec15757b921f2f76ba67be7d0cc16287
spent
true